Assistant Financial Controller: Roles and Responsibilities

Introduction

An Assistant Financial Controller is a vital member of any company's finance team. Their primary role is to assist the Financial Controller in managing the financial operations of the business. They work with other departments to ensure the company's financial targets are met, and they also help to prepare financial reports for senior management.

Roles and Responsibilities

The Assistant Financial Controller's roles and responsibilities are vast and encompassing. They include:

  • Assisting the Financial Controller in managing the finance team and ensuring the team's performance meets the company's expectations
  • Providing support to the Financial Controller in creating financial plans and budgets
  • Overseeing the company's financial transactions and ensuring they are recorded accurately
  • Preparing financial reports and presenting them to senior management
  • Working with other departments to ensure that financial targets are met
  • Ensuring that the company's financial policies and procedures are followed
  • Performing financial analysis and providing insights to senior management

Skills and Qualifications

To be an effective Assistant Financial Controller, one needs to possess the following skills and qualifications:

  • A degree in finance or accounting
  • Professional accounting qualifications such as ACCA, CIMA or CPA
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Proficiency in financial software such as QuickBooks and Sage
  •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ines
  • Attention to detail

Career Path

The role of an Assistant Financial Controller is a stepping stone to becoming a Financial Controller. With experience, one can progress to become a Financial Director or Chief Financial Officer. The role also provides an opportunity to work in different industries and gain experience in various finance functions.
